DescribeMlflowApp - Amazon SageMaker

DescribeMlflowApp

Returns information about an MLflow App.

Request Syntax

{ "Arn": "string" }

Request Parameters

For information about the parameters that are common to all actions, see Common Parameters.

The request accepts the following data in JSON format.

Arn

The ARN of the MLflow App for which to get information.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 128.

Pattern: arn:aws[a-z\-]*:sagemaker:[a-z0-9\-]*:[0-9]{12}:mlflow-app/.*

Required: Yes

Response Syntax

{ "AccountDefaultStatus": "string", "Arn": "string", "ArtifactStoreUri": "string", "CreatedBy": { "DomainId": "string", "IamIdentity": { "Arn": "string", "PrincipalId": "string", "SourceIdentity": "string" }, "UserProfileArn": "string", "UserProfileName": "string" }, "CreationTime": number, "DefaultDomainIdList": [ "string" ], "LastModifiedBy": { "DomainId": "string", "IamIdentity": { "Arn": "string", "PrincipalId": "string", "SourceIdentity": "string" }, "UserProfileArn": "string", "UserProfileName": "string" }, "LastModifiedTime": number, "MaintenanceStatus": "string", "MlflowVersion": "string", "ModelRegistrationMode": "string", "Name": "string", "RoleArn": "string", "Status": "string", "WeeklyMaintenanceWindowStart": "string" }

Response Elements

If the action is successful, the service sends back an HTTP 200 response.

The following data is returned in JSON format by the service.

AccountDefaultStatus

Indicates whether this MLflow app is the default for the entire account.

Type: String

Valid Values: ENABLED | DISABLED

Arn

The ARN of the MLflow App.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 128.

Pattern: arn:aws[a-z\-]*:sagemaker:[a-z0-9\-]*:[0-9]{12}:mlflow-app/.*

ArtifactStoreUri

The S3 URI of the general purpose bucket used as the MLflow App artifact store.

Type: String

Length Constraints: Minimum length of 0. Maximum length of 1024.

Pattern: (https|s3)://([^/]+)/?(.*)

CreatedBy

Information about the user who created or modified a SageMaker resource.

Type: UserContext object

CreationTime

The timestamp when the MLflow App was created.

Type: Timestamp

DefaultDomainIdList

List of SageMaker Domain IDs for which this MLflow App is the default.

Type: Array of strings

Length Constraints: Minimum length of 0. Maximum length of 63.

Pattern: d-(-*[a-z0-9]){1,61}

LastModifiedBy

Information about the user who created or modified a SageMaker resource.

Type: UserContext object

LastModifiedTime

The timestamp when the MLflow App was last modified.

Type: Timestamp

MaintenanceStatus

Current maintenance status of the MLflow App.

Type: String

Valid Values: MaintenanceInProgress | MaintenanceComplete | MaintenanceFailed

MlflowVersion

The MLflow version used.

Type: String

Length Constraints: Minimum length of 0. Maximum length of 16.

Pattern: [0-9]*.[0-9]*.[0-9]*

ModelRegistrationMode

Whether automatic registration of new MLflow models to the SageMaker Model Registry is enabled.

Type: String

Valid Values: AutoModelRegistrationEnabled | AutoModelRegistrationDisabled

Name

The name of the MLflow App.

Type: String

Length Constraints: Minimum length of 1. Maximum length of 256.

Pattern: [a-zA-Z0-9](-*[a-zA-Z0-9]){0,255}

RoleArn

The Amazon Resource Name (ARN) for an IAM role in your account that the MLflow App uses to access the artifact store in Amazon S3.

Type: String

Length Constraints: Minimum length of 20. Maximum length of 2048.

Pattern: arn:aws[a-z\-]*:iam::\d{12}:role/?[a-zA-Z_0-9+=,.@\-_/]+

Status

The current creation status of the described MLflow App.

Type: String

Valid Values: Creating | Created | CreateFailed | Updating | Updated | UpdateFailed | Deleting | DeleteFailed | Deleted

WeeklyMaintenanceWindowStart

The day and time of the week when weekly maintenance occurs.

Type: String

Length Constraints: Minimum length of 0. Maximum length of 9.

Pattern: (Mon|Tue|Wed|Thu|Fri|Sat|Sun):([01]\d|2[0-3]):([0-5]\d)

Errors

For information about the errors that are common to all actions, see Common Errors.

ResourceNotFound

Resource being access is not found.

HTTP Status Code: 400

See Also

For more information about using this API in one of the language-specific AWS SDKs, see the following: